I have worked hard all of my life, even taking care of my invalid husband for 6 years until he died. Since then, I have experienced severe health challenges which if not improved can lead to kidney replacement among other things. I may have a chance for a home based business with Vemma. When I read all of the changes and new limitations, in the Business Opportunity Rule R511993, I just become overwhelmed. Please do not put these limitations on honest hard-working people like me. The seven day waiting peroid, the 10 nearest sales, ligatition, $500 threshold, earnings claim, unnecessary delays, extensive record keeping, etc are impractial and give the impression we are illegal or something, give more chance for ID theft--all around bad for good businesses. People that are illegal, won't follow your rules anyway. Having this business, let me believe that my life could get better. Please do not remove that hope.
